FinishThe Lijiang River, located in the east of Guangxi Zhuang Autonomous Region, is a part of the Pearl River System. The river extends from Guilin to Yangshuo with a total length of 83 kilometers and is the best of all the scenery in Guilin. It is one of the biggest and most beautiful karst tourist areas in the world that like a green ribbon wriggles through thousands of spectacular peaks. The landscape along the river is charming and exquisite with peaks reflected in the green waters, deep pools, gushing springs and waterfalls like a colorful painting. As the saying goes “a hundred miles of the Lijiang River is like a hundred-mile-long gallery”.
There are many great scenic spots in the Lijiang River Scenic Area. If time is limited, it is best to visit the most typical key spots: one river (the Lijiang River), two caves (Reed Flute Cave and Seven Star Cave), and three mountains (Solitary Beauty Peak, Fubo hill and Diecai Hill). These sites best represent the essence of the mountains and waters of Guilin.
